    Rating - 1 Date: 2008-11-28
    Content: We got the thermostat for its programmability and the way it switches between heat and air. All those are great. BUT when the heat does run, the auxillary heat kicks on EVERY TIME. I have spent more time than I care to admit on the phone with tech support, then I found the review that explains that it is what this one does... in an electric heat pump, auxillary heat is VERY EXPENSIVE. So much for the energy star! We have purchased another...Our heat system had NEVER had its auxillary heat on in its four year life. We've replaced it and returned it. I'm watching for my electricity bill and worried...
    Summary: great for air, HORRIBLE FOR ELECTRIC HEAT!

    Rating - 1 Date: 2008-01-05
    Content: I purchased this thermostat because I like the programmable setback features as well as the ability to see how long the system has ran in a given day. However, during the heating season my heat bill almost doubled. I had HVAC techs out 4 times, under warranty thankfully, to check the heat pump and they kept saying it was ok. Finally the last guy who came out determined it was the thermostat. The thermostat will run the heat pump for 15mins (this is preprogrammed and NOT changeable). If it hasn't reached its set point within that time it brings in Aux heat until it reaches its set point. When it's cold you're almost always running on Aux heat. For me that was electric and you can imagine the bills. I have since went with a thermostat that has Adaptive Intelligence (Honeywell) that will only bring in Aux heat when needed based on an internal calculation. The Adapative Intelligence thermostats will also shut off the Aux heat when it gets close enough to the set point that the thermostat knows the heat pump can do the rest. This Hunter thermostat works great for A/C, just not for heat with electric backup (Aux).
    Summary: Horrible for Multi-Stage heat pumps with electric coil backup

    Rating - 5 Date: 2007-06-23
    Content: We had previously installed a regular programmable thermostat for a standard system. Unfortunately we found out two years (too late) later that if you use a regular programmable thermostat with a heat pump system then you never actually use the heat pump in the winter - you always run off of emergency heat which uses a ton of electricity and runs up the electric bill big time! We've since installed this unit and it works excellent. There are so many programmable features I don't even know where to start! This is an exceptional unit for the price - you won't be dissatisfied!
    Summary: A must for a heat pump system
